Vinblastine




In some countries, this medicine may only be approved for veterinary use.


In the US, Vinblastine (vinblastine systemic) is a member of the drug class mitotic inhibitors and is used to treat Breast Cancer, Cancer, Choriocarcinoma, Histiocytosis, Hodgkin's Lymphoma, Kaposi's Sarcoma, Lymphoma, Mycosis Fungoides and Testicular Cancer.

Sparfloxacin




In the US, Sparfloxacin (sparfloxacin systemic) is a member of the drug class quinolones and is used to treat Bronchitis, Leprosy - Borderline, Leprosy - Lepromatous and Pneumonia.
